Questions between husband and wife as to property to be decided in a summary way
(1)
In any question between husband and wife as to the title to or possession of property, either party may apply by summons or otherwise in a summary way to any judge of the High Court, and the judge may make such order with respect to the property in dispute and as to the costs of and consequent on the application as he thinks fit, or may direct such application to stand over, and any inquiry touching the matters in question to be made in such manner as he thinks fit.
(2)
Any order made under this section shall be subject to appeal in the same way as an order made by the same judge in an action pending in the said court.
(3)
The judge, if either party so requires, may hear any such application in his chambers.
